Nayanamritham 2.0
- The Government of Kerala launched Nayanamritham 2.0, the world's first AI-assisted eye screening program for chronic diseases.
- In partnership with Remidio, this initiative expands the scope of the previous program to include screenings for diabetic retinopathy, age-related macular degeneration.
- The first version of Nayanamritham, launched earlier, focused primarily on diabetic retinopathy screenings conducted at Family Health Centers (FHCs).
- The AI-powered fundus cameras by Remidio can now detect glaucoma and AMD, in addition to diabetic retinopathy. These cameras instantly classify cases as referable or non-referable, ensuring faster diagnosis and early intervention.
